Bishop to Celebrate Special Mass for 100th Anniversary of Legion of Mary

The 100th Anniversary of the Legion of Mary will be marked Sept. 18 at a special Mass at the Cathedral of St. Catharine of Siena celebrated by Bishop Alfred Schlert.

The Mass and Consecration to our Blessed Mother will begin at 1 p.m., preceded by a half-hour of Rosary and Legion prayers. There will be a reception afterward.

In preparation for the event, a 34-day Novena is already under way. Each day on the Diocese’s Facebook page, a priest of the Diocese leads the faithful in prayer in a video posted on the site.

The Legion of Mary is a lay association of the faithful that fosters devotion to the Blessed Mother. Gina Alegado-Gonzales represents the Legion chapter in our Diocese.
